There's no getting around the fact though that if you're looking at raw performance, the Intel Raptor Lake processors released in October 2022 are the clear winner, with the Intel Core i9-13900K scoring over 40,000 points in CineBench R23 while keeping the chip's price lower than the Ryzen 9 7950X, forcing AMD to drop its prices recently. AMD Ryzen 7000 CPUs came out on September 27, 2022, a bit later than some rumors had predicted. The Ryzen 9 7950X also outperforms the Ryzen 9 5950X by about 35% on average across the Adobe Photoshop, Adobe Premiere Pro, Handbrake, and Blender benchmarks. Meanwhile, the GeekBench 5 multi-core score of 22,167 is a massive 60% increase over the Ryzen 9 5950X's 13,975. AMD has set out its laptop processor stall for 2023 by announcing the Ryzen 7000 CPUs, headlined by a 16 core chip with 32 threads. In terms of benchmark performance, the CineBench R23 multi-core score was a whopping 38,531, a 52% increase over the Ryzen 9 5950X's score of 25,347. Compared to the Ryzen 9 5950X, the 7950X's base clock runs about 32% faster, and the boost clock is about 16% faster. This makes it an almost 40% faster base clock compared to the Core i9-12900K's performance cores, and a 12% faster boost clock. AMD Ryzen 7000 Series Desktop Processors. But while the density might have nearly doubled, that doesn't actually translate to double the performance (though that would be nice!). AMD Ryzen 7000 processors are here, and the range will soon expand to include 3D V-Cache and mobile chips. This upgrade will result in a 1.87x transistor density improvement over the TSMC 7nm process used by the AMD Ryzen 5000-series. The biggest improvement to performance between the Zen 3 and Zen 4 chips is the latter’s use of the 5nm process. ![]()
